Abstract

A one-pot synthesis of urea-substituted diarylethanes and dibenzoxanthenes starting from 1-(2,2-dimethoxyethyl)ureas and phenols has been developed. The approach uses readily available reagents and catalysts, requires mild reaction conditions and provides the target compounds in good to high yields.
